    In Maple 10 (patched to 10.03), there seems to be a bug in Typesetting[Suppress] when the function name is a Greek letter name. For instance the code interface(typesetting=extended): Typesetting[Suppress](eta(x)): diff(eta(x),x) = eta(x); should typeset like   η' = η or perhaps    d η / d x = η (depending on your "prime" settings). But one actually sees    η' = eta which is incorrect, or at least inconsistent and unexpected. More careful tests show that the whole Greek alphabet is affected similarly, apart from pi and zeta, which are handled slightly differently though still incorrectly.

    This tip comes care of Dr. Michael Monagan at Simon Fraser University. Represent your sparse matrix as a list of rows, and represent each row as a linear equation in an indexed name. For example:

    A := [[1,0,3],[2,0,0],[0,4,5]];

    S := [ 1*x[1] + 3*x[3], 2*x[1], 4*x[2]+5*x[3] ];

    To compute the product of the matrix A with a Vector X, assign x[i] := V[i] and evaluate. This can be done inside of a procedure because x is a table.
